While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) might seem like the default choice for Southern California travelers, John Wayne Airport (SNA) offers a significantly more appealing alternative, especially for those located in or near Orange County. The primary advantage of flying from SNA lies in its unparalleled convenience. Situated in the heart of Orange County, accessing John Wayne Airport is considerably easier and faster than navigating the sprawling roadways to LAX, saving you precious time and potential frustration before your vacation even begins.
Beyond its location, John Wayne Airport’s smaller size translates to a far more manageable and pleasant travel experience. Unlike the chaotic hustle and bustle of LAX, SNA boasts shorter security lines, making the pre-flight screening process significantly faster. Its streamlined layout makes navigating the terminal a breeze, reducing the risk of getting lost or overwhelmed. This less stressful environment allows you to start your Vegas trip feeling relaxed and ready for fun, rather than frazzled from airport anxieties.

Airlines Connecting Orange County to the Entertainment Capital
Several airlines operate flights from SNA to Vegas, providing passengers with a range of options to suit their budget and travel preferences. The most commonly found airlines on this route include Southwest Airlines and Allegiant Air. However, flight availability and schedules can vary depending on the season and day of the week, so it’s always best to check directly with the airlines or use a flight comparison website for the most up-to-date information.
Southwest Airlines is often a popular choice due to its flexible booking policies, including free checked baggage and no change fees (though fare differences may apply). They typically offer multiple daily flights, providing a variety of departure times to accommodate different schedules. Allegiant Air often presents a more budget-friendly option, particularly for those willing to forgo certain amenities in exchange for a lower base fare. However, be aware that Allegiant Air flights might be less frequent, potentially only operating on specific days of the week.
While direct flights are generally preferred, it’s also possible to find connecting flights from SNA to Vegas, often through other major hubs. However, these flights will inevitably add travel time and potentially increase the overall cost, so they’re generally not the most desirable option unless direct flights are unavailable or prohibitively expensive.
When comparing airlines, consider factors such as ticket price, baggage allowance, in-flight amenities (such as Wi-Fi and entertainment), and flight frequency to determine the best fit for your needs and preferences.
Unlocking the Best Flight Deals to Las Vegas
Securing affordable flights is a crucial part of planning any trip, and flights from SNA to Vegas are no exception. Here are some proven strategies to help you find the best possible deals:
Planning in Advance
Planning in advance is paramount. As a general rule, booking your flights several weeks or even months ahead of your travel dates can significantly increase your chances of securing lower fares. Airlines often release tickets at lower prices initially and then gradually increase them as the departure date approaches.
Flexibility with Travel Dates
Flexibility with your travel dates can unlock substantial savings. Flying mid-week, particularly on Tuesdays or Wednesdays, tends to be less expensive than flying on weekends or during peak travel periods. Similarly, traveling during the off-season (such as late summer or early fall) can also yield lower fares compared to peak season.
Leveraging Flight Comparison Sites
Utilize flight comparison websites to your advantage. Platforms like Google Flights, Kayak, and Skyscanner aggregate flight information from multiple airlines, allowing you to easily compare prices and find the best deals. These websites also often offer features such as price alerts, which notify you when fares drop for your desired route.
Setting up Price Alerts
Setting up price alerts is a valuable tool for tracking fare fluctuations. By setting up alerts on flight comparison websites, you’ll receive notifications whenever the price of your desired flight changes, allowing you to jump on a good deal when it arises.
Considering Budget Airlines
Consider the allure of budget airlines. While Allegiant Air and other budget carriers may offer lower base fares, be sure to factor in additional costs for baggage, seat selection, and other amenities that may not be included in the initial price. It’s essential to compare the total cost, including all fees, before making a final decision.
Package Deals
Explore the possibility of package deals. Bundling your flights with hotel accommodations can sometimes result in significant savings compared to booking them separately. Travel websites often offer package deals that combine flights and hotels at discounted rates.
Different Search Queries
Experiment with different search queries. When searching, consider using different keywords such as one way flights from SNA to Vegas to see if you can find better deals on one leg of the journey.
Airline Loyalty Programs
Finally, leveraging airline loyalty programs can be a rewarding way to save on flights. If you frequently fly with a particular airline, consider joining its loyalty program to earn points or miles that can be redeemed for future flights or other travel benefits.
Navigating John Wayne Airport with Ease
Familiarizing yourself with John Wayne Airport (SNA) can significantly enhance your travel experience. Here’s what you need to know:
Transportation to SNA
John Wayne Airport offers a variety of transportation options, including driving, ride-sharing, and public transportation. Driving to the airport is a popular choice, with several parking options available, including on-site parking structures and off-site parking lots. However, parking costs can vary, so it’s wise to research the options and compare prices beforehand.
Ride-sharing services such as Uber and Lyft also offer convenient transportation to and from SNA. These services can be particularly advantageous if you don’t want to deal with parking or if you’re traveling with a group.
Public transportation options are available but might require more travel time and transfers. Check the local transportation authority’s website for route and schedule information.
Airport Layout and Security
John Wayne Airport has a straightforward terminal layout, making it easy to navigate. Security checkpoints are typically efficient, but it’s always a good idea to arrive early to allow ample time for the screening process. Familiarize yourself with TSA regulations regarding prohibited items to avoid delays or complications.
Amenities at SNA
Once inside the terminal, you’ll find a range of amenities, including food and beverage options, shops, and Wi-Fi access. Several restaurants and cafes offer a variety of cuisines, allowing you to grab a quick bite or sit down for a more leisurely meal. Shops sell travel essentials, souvenirs, and other items you might need for your trip. Free Wi-Fi is available throughout the terminal, allowing you to stay connected and entertained.
Lounges are also present, so check if your airline status or credit card membership gains you access for added comfort and amenities.
Arriving in the City of Lights: Harry Reid International Airport
Upon arrival in Las Vegas, you’ll land at Harry Reid International Airport (formerly McCarran International Airport) (LAS). Getting from the airport to the Las Vegas Strip or Downtown is relatively easy, with several transportation options available.
Transportation Options from LAS
Taxis are readily available outside the terminal, providing a convenient but potentially more expensive option. Ride-sharing services such as Uber and Lyft also operate at LAS, offering a potentially more affordable alternative to taxis.
Shuttles are a popular option for transporting passengers to hotels on the Strip and Downtown. These shuttles typically operate on a fixed route and charge a per-person fee. Rental cars are available at LAS for those who prefer to have their own transportation during their stay. However, be aware that parking fees at hotels on the Strip can be substantial.
Public transportation is also an option, with buses connecting the airport to various destinations throughout the city. However, this might require more travel time and transfers.
